| ST CATHERINE'S WYND | St Catherine's Wynd St Catherine's Wynd St Catherine's Wynd St Catherine's Wynd |
Corner TicKet Rev [Reverend] P. Chalmers Mr Kilgour Valn [Valuation] Roll 1848 |
035 | [Situation] The continuation of Monastery st A street extending from the [south] end of Kirkgate Street to the Pend which connects the Palace [and] Abbey together. There are a few [houses] on the West side, which are [occupied] by Mechanics and shop [Keepers] |
| MAYGATE STREET | Maygate Street Maygate Street Maygate Street Maygate Maygate Maygate |
Corner TicKet Provost Beveridge Mr Kilgour (Town ClerK) Valn [Valuation] Roll 1848 Map of Town 1823 Old Stat Acct, [Statistical Account] |
035 | [Situation] Leading Easterly fr, [from] KirKgate St A short street extending from [Kirkgate] to Abbot Street, The houses in it [are] pretty good, the lower flats of [which] are occupied generally as shops. Note) This street is generally called [in] the locality simply Maygate, |

Ordnance Survey - Fife and Kinross counties, OS Name Books - Fife and Kinross county - Volume 121 - Town of Dunfermline, OS1/13/121
This volume contains information on the place names found in the town of Dunfermline.
Ordnance Survey - Fife and Kinross counties
Ordnance Survey was established in the 18th century to create maps, surveys and associated records for the entirety of Great Britain. These records are arranged by county. This entry has been created to enable searching for Ordnance Survey records for the counties of Fife in the east of Scotland and Kinross in central Scotland. The boundaries of these counties were altered by the Boundary Commissioners in 1891.
